My son is trying to post a few videos to YouTube that he has recorded with Open Broadcaster screen capture software, saved as .flv files. They post fine to YouTube, but he'd like to edit them, and that seems to be where we have a problem. The movies open in WLMM (version 2011), and play, and allow credit editing, but the long filmstrip is gray, not showing frames. The main problem is saving the edited movie. After selecting any of the Save As options, the progress bar never moves, and "Windows Live Movie Maker not responding" appears in the box. I have tried converting the raw .flv files generated by Open Broadcaster into .wmv first, but doesn't seem to help. We are running Windows 7 64 bit on a Dell Latitude E6530 laptop.
